Master Boundaries: The Art of Saying No

Living life with boundaries will protect time, energy and joy resulting in increased happiness, productivity, and resilience. However, the reality is many are timid to set boundaries with the feared perception that they will be seen as less committed to their role or responsibilities. Ironically the opposite is true, as research shows, people who work hard and maintain boundaries are more respected and achieve higher results. Amy will share the best practices to develop priorities and then how to establish boundaries resulting in enhanced productivity as well as ample time to disconnect to recharge allowing time for self-care. Learn how to “tame the people pleaser” and the art of saying “no” by offering alternative solutions creating a win-win situation for all.

Attendees Will Takeaway the Following:

  • How to determine top priorities in both life and work

  • Learn the varying types of boundaries and how to get to know “your” boundaries

  • Discover “what to do” and ideal responses to set and maintain boundaries
